Is Juicing high calorie?

Numerous studies have shown that drinking fruit juice doesn't make us consume any less of other foods throughout the day. “It's also easy to consume large amounts of fruit juice quite quickly, meaning extra calories. And when calories increase, this can contribute to weight gain,” Elvin says.

Similarly, can you gain weight from juicing?

Fresh-Pressed Juices Many people drink fresh juices made of fruits, vegetables or a combination of both in order to improve health or boost weight loss. Drinking fresh fruit juice regularly can contribute to excess calorie consumption, which may cause you to gain weight.

Also know, is Juicing healthy for weight loss?

Based on anecdotal evidence, it is clear that juice diets may lead to rapid weight loss in the short term, especially when the diet is very low in calories. Juicing may be an easy way to lose weight quickly, but it appears that its potential health consequences may outweigh its benefits.

How many calories are in one juiced Apple?

A 1-cup (240-ml) serving has 114 calories, while a medium-size apple has 95 calories ( 1 , 18 ). The juice can be consumed faster than a whole apple, which can cause you to take in a large number of calories over a short period of time.

What happens if you drink a lot of apple juice?

The Problem With Too Much Juice The American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P) warns that kids who drink a lot of juice are more prone to diarrhea, cavities, malnourishment, and obesity. And that's true even of brands that don't have elevated arsenic levels.

Does banana make you fat?

There isn't any evidence that bananas contribute to weight gain or weight loss. At the same time, simply adding bananas to what you are already eating adds calories that can lead to extra pounds in time. If you like bananas, enjoy them as part of a healthy diet.

What should you not juice?

The following fruits and vegetables either do not contain enough water to be juiced through a machine or produce off-putting, unappetizing juice.
  • Avocado.
  • Banana.
  • Rhubarb.
  • Figs and dried fruits.
  • Onions (scallions, leeks, etc.)
  • Eggplant.

Is Blending better than juicing?

The difference between juicing and blending is what's left out of the process. With juicing, you're essentially removing all fibrous materials, leaving only the liquid of the fruits and vegetables. With blending, you get it all — the pulp and fiber that bulks up the produce.

What are the cons of juicing?

Drawbacks
  • A juicing machine leaves nutrient-rich and fiber-rich skin and pulp behind. Without the fruit fiber, your body absorbs the fructose sugar more easily, which can upset blood sugar levels.
  • Juice made with fruit has a high calorie count.
  • Juicing can be expensive.
